#86b668 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#86b668 is composed of 52.5% red, 71.4%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.9%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 96.9 degrees, a saturation of 34.8% and a lightness of 56.1%. #86b668 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#0d6d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#86b668

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050804 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#86b668

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e948a is the less saturated color, while #76fb23 is the most saturated one.
